How and Why to Send Bouquets of White Roses

White roses are a popular choice for bouquets because of their elegance and simplicity. They are often associated with purity, innocence, and new beginnings, making them a great choice for a variety of occasions. Here are some tips on how and why to send bouquets of white roses:

  1. Weddings: White roses are a classic choice for weddings, symbolizing purity and the beginning of a new chapter in a couple’s life. They can be used in bridal bouquets, centerpieces, and other wedding decor.
  2. Funerals: White roses are often used in funeral arrangements as a symbol of reverence, honor, and respect for the deceased.
  3. Congratulations: A bouquet of white roses can be a great way to congratulate someone on a new job, graduation, or another significant achievement.
  4. Apology: If you need to apologize to someone, a bouquet of white roses can be a thoughtful gesture. They symbolize humility, purity, and sincerity.
  5. Romantic gestures: White roses can be a great way to express your love and affection. They symbolize purity, innocence, and a new beginning, making them a great choice for a new relationship or a romantic gesture.

When it comes to arranging white rose bouquets, there are many different styles to choose from. You can opt for a simple, elegant bouquet of just white roses, or you can add in other flowers for a more complex arrangement. You can also choose to add greenery or other decorative elements, such as ribbons or beads.

When sending a bouquet of white roses, be sure to include a personalized message to make it more meaningful. Whether you’re sending congratulations, apologizing, or expressing your love, a bouquet of white roses can be a thoughtful and beautiful gesture.

Symbolism of White Roses

White roses are often associated with innocence and purity. Brides tend to wear white when they get married and carry white roses. While they are considered the bridal flower of choice, they are also used to symbolize respect and honor. Therefore, they’re included in many somber occasions, including memorial and funeral services.

The Significance and Meaning of White Roses

If you’re like most people, you don’t know that white roses used to be the sign of true love. Throughout the decades, red came to symbolize love, and now the red rose gets that consideration. White roses now focus more on honor, unity, and purity. Some people choose to send them as part of Mother’s Day bouquets to show respect for what their moms had to give up and do for them over the years, as well.

Types of White Roses Available

You can find many white rose types available. Still, the most fragrant and biggest blooms are often tea roses or the hybrid version. They’re called this because they bore the same smell as black tea. Now, you can find white roses in many shades, from ivory to bright white. Long-stem roses are always the most popular choice, regardless of the occasion.

Other styles can include Akito, Polo, Tibet, and White Chocolate roses. In most cases, people can’t tell the difference, and many florists choose tea roses because the fragrance is an essential aspect of the rose.

The shades you can find are plentiful, but there are 15 most-recognized shades for white roses. These include Iceberg, Cream Abundance, Tranquility, or White Dawn. You can also find white roses with various colored tips. Pink is always popular, but some florists offer blue tips, as well. It might be necessary to order these in advance, and you can expect to pay extra. However, they add a pop of color and can be impressive to see in bouquet form.
